Sandies Lemon Squares
Source: Keebler
Ingredients
2 cups Keebler Sandies Shortbread Cookies, crushed (approximately 14 cookies per
2 cups)
1/4 cup margarine, melted
3 large eggs
1 1/2 cups sugar
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1/4 cup lemon juice
1 teaspoon lemon zest, finely chopped
1/3 cup powdered sugar
Directions
1. Combine Sandies Cookies and melted margarine in a mixing bowl. Press into a
13x9x2-inch baking pan.
2. Bake at 375 degrees F for 5 minutes then remove from oven.
3. Whisk together the remaining ingredients except the powdered sugar in a
mixing bowl. Pour over cookie crust.
4. Bake at 375 degrees F for 20 minutes or until lightly browned. Remove from
oven and let cool.
5. To serve, dust with powdered sugar and cut into 2-inch squares.
Helpful Hints: To make lemon zest, use the fine side of a box grater or use a
potato peeler to remove the skin of the lemon. Cut the lemon peel into thin
slices and chop finely.
Crushed cookies can be prepared by placing cookies in a freezer or sandwich bag
and crushing with a rolling pin. Or, if preferred, pulse cookies within your
food processor to desired consistency.
